slogic01

Awesome Oaxacan-style Mexican food at a much more reasonable price than many places you'll encounter in a ski town. Food was super tasty. Plenty of flavor, not too spicy. The Oaxacan coffee and horchata were such delicious sweet treats we didn't need anything more for dessert, which is nice because we were stuffed! My wife and I split the molcajete. We were extremely hungry when we arrived and still wound up taking about half of it home with us. Our kids loved it, and the total bill came to about half of our usual cost for dinner at our other favorite Mexican restaurant in Frisco. The dining room isn't fancy. Florescent light and diner-style tables, but some fun wall decor and friendly service and atmosphere. Definitely recommend this place to anyone looking for easy, reasonably-priced Mexican food in Frisco.Parking: It's got it's own free off-street lot.Kid-friendliness: Our kids loved the burrito and quesadilla.Wheelchair accessibility: No stairs or steps. I don't use a wheelchair, so no first-hand experience, but it looked like it would be easy to pull a regular chair from a table and make room for a wheel chair. Maneuvering might be a little tight.
